A match of Dutch Boy DC202 Kennilworth reads as a muted blue-green with a gray cast, not a bright teal. It sits in a medium-light range, so the color has enough body to show clearly on parts and hardware without looking heavy, and the low chroma keeps it calm rather than vivid.

MyPerfectColor custom spray paint matched to DC202 Kennilworth works well on vents, switch covers, speaker grilles, access panels, brackets, shelving, railings, mailboxes, shutters, PVC pieces, and other small components that need a coordinated finish. The subdued cool tone is also useful on frames, hardware, and fixture trims where a softer blue-green is easier to carry across mixed materials than a cleaner, stronger color.

Because the color is relatively muted, it usually hides more evenly than a high-chroma color, but finish and substrate still matter. Gloss level can change how cool or gray it reads, and rough or uneven surfaces can make the tone look lighter in spots. Over dark or patchy substrates, a suitable primer or undercoat may reduce show-through and help the final color settle evenly.

What sheen should I choose for DC202 Kennilworth if I order MyPerfectColor paint matched to it?

Choose the sheen based on how the part will be used, not just on DC202 Kennilworth itself. A flatter finish can hide small surface flaws better, while satin or semi-gloss is usually easier to clean and can hold up better on parts that get handled often.

Keep in mind that the sheen changes how a match of DC202 Kennilworth reads after it is applied. Higher gloss reflects more light and can make the same color look a little brighter or more noticeable on the finished item. Can DC202 Kennilworth be used on plastic parts, and should I use primer with MyPerfectColor paint matched to it?

Yes, a match of DC202 Kennilworth can be used on many plastic parts, but plastics vary a lot, so testing on the actual item is important. Clean the surface well first, and if the plastic is smooth or hard to bond to, light prep can help the coating hold better.

MyPerfectColor spray paint works well on many plastics, but using MyPerfectColor Primer for Acrylic Enamel can improve adhesion, especially on difficult or low-energy surfaces. If the part is a trim piece, cover, grille, or other removable plastic item, a test spray on a hidden area is the safest way to confirm the finish before painting the full piece.

How can lighting change the look of DC202 Kennilworth after I apply a MyPerfectColor match?

Lighting can change how DC202 Kennilworth appears even when the color match is correct. Warm light, cool light, direct sunlight, and shade can all make the same finished part read a little differently once it is installed.

Sheen, nearby surfaces, and the placement of the item also matter. A match of DC202 Kennilworth on a glossy part can look more reflective than the same color on a matte part, and it may read differently beside an existing painted surface than it does by itself. If the part will sit next to another coated surface, review it in the actual lighting and location where it will be used.

What prep should I do before painting metal with DC202 Kennilworth over an existing coating?

Before applying a match of DC202 Kennilworth to metal, clean off dirt, grease, and any loose material, then check for rust or peeling on the old coating. Sound coatings usually need a light scuff so the new paint has a better surface to grip.

The condition of the existing finish matters because gloss, texture, and wear can affect how DC202 Kennilworth looks after application. If the old coating is unstable, repair or remove the failing areas first. For the most reliable result, test the MyPerfectColor match on a small area or sample piece before coating the full metal part.

What are the RGB, HEX and LRV values for Dutch Boy DC202 Kennilworth?
The RGB values for Dutch Boy DC202 Kennilworth are 173, 190, 189 and the HEX code is #ADBEBD. The LRV for Dutch Boy DC202 Kennilworth is 49.38. The LRV stands for Light Reflectance Value and measures the percentage of light that a color reflects. Learn more about Light Reflectance Values and using RGB and Hex codes for paint.

What is the Hue Angle and Chroma for Dutch Boy DC202 Kennilworth?
The Hue Angle for Dutch Boy DC202 Kennilworth is 192.15 and the chroma is 6.04. The Hue Angle represents the position of a color's hue around a color wheel. The Chromacity represents the intensity of a hue. Learn more about browsing colors by hue.
